2017年10月27日 · In short, the stronger the acid, the smaller the pKa value and strong acids have weak conjugate bases. pKa values describe the point where the acid is 50% dissociated (i.e. deprotonated). 7.12: Relationship between Ka, Kb, pKa, and pKb
2021年4月28日 · There is a simple relationship between the magnitude of Ka for an acid and Kb for its conjugate base. Consider, for example, the ionization of hydrocyanic acid (HCN) in water to produce an acidic solution, and the reaction of CN − with water to produce a basic solution: HCN (aq) ⇌ H + (aq) + CN − (aq) CN − (aq) + H2O (l) ⇌ OH − (aq) + HCN (aq)
